Who We Are

The Hendersonville Chamber of Commerce is an active coalition of business and community leaders dedicated to helping members prosper.  We deliver on our mission through the efforts of a full-time professional staff and a volunteer Board of Directors.

Brenda Payne, President/CEO

As President/CEO of the Hendersonville Area Chamber of Commerce, Brenda Payne brings experience gained from professional as well as volunteer roles she has held over the years. Brenda served as the Board Chair for the Hendersonville Chamber in 1998-1999, but has stayed an active member throughout the years since. She most recently served as the Business Development Officer at Sumner Bank and Trust in Hendersonville.

Wendy Hughes, Vice President Operations

Wendy originally came to work for the Chamber in March of 2001.  She fulfilled the role of Office Manager and soon became a vital part of the staff.  In October of 2005, Wendy accepted a position with Sumner Regional Health Systems. She rejoined the Chamber as VP of Operations in September 2006.  Wendy moved to Hendersonville in 1992.  She has been married to Chris Hughes for 18 years and has two children, Brent and Heather Hughes.      

 


Amanda Runnels, Director of Marketing and Communications

Prior to moving to Hendersonville in the summer of 2005, Amanda worked in radio and communications for seven years.  She was a morning show host and office manager for three radio stations in Alamogordo, NM, and spent most of her spare time volunteering with many organizations.  Amanda currently serves as the board chair for TRAC, Inc. and is an active member with the General Federated Woman's Club of Hendersonville. In her spare time, Amanda enjoys singing, songwriting, running and playing fetch with her dog Chloe. 

Cassie Davies Morren, Office Assistant/Events Coordinator
Cassie is a graduate of Hendersonville High School and went on to the University of Tennessee to pursue a degree in Recreation and Leisure Studies with a minor in Business.  Upon completion of her degree, she returned to Hendersonville and completed an internship with the Country Music Association.  In February 2007, Cassie joined the staff at the Hendersonville Chamber and is now fulfilling the role of Office Assistant and Events Coordinator. In August, Cassie married Matthew Morren.
